Diet recipe: Baked chicken with cocoa/pumpkin seed paste.

Tried a new diet recipe the other night! This is a simple baked chicken breast with a complicated paste that was put around it, made up among other things of cocoa, pumpkin seeds, raisins, cloves, cinnamon and more. My friend Carrie laughed when she stopped by that night and saw me eating this, because she said it looked so stereotypically like some dish you'd find in a diet cookbook; but I gotta say, this was really good! The chicken itself is 307 calories, not counting the vegetables you're seeing in the photo; full recipe below.


Serves 4

1 tbsp onion, chopped
4 cloves garlic, cut in half
1 tomato, seeded and cut into 4 pieces
2 tbsp raisins
1 tbsp chili powder
Pinch of cloves
2 tsp unsweetened cocoa
.5 cup pumpkin seeds
1 tsp cinnamon
Pinch of salt
4 skinless chicken breasts (4 oz apiece)

Process all but chicken until smooth. Coat chicken breasts with mixture, cook in 375 degree oven 15 min (or just until chicken is barely cooked through).
